What are the key steps to developing a KM intervention?

There are five key steps in the systematic process for generating, collecting, analyzing, synthesizing, and sharing knowledge.

  • Step 1: Assess Needs to understand the extent of the health program challenge and s-process (1)identify how KM may help solve it
  • Step 2: Design Strategy to plan how to improve your health program using KM interventions
  • Step 3: Create and Iterate using new KM tools or adapting existing ones to meet your health program’s needs
  • Step 4: Mobilize and Monitor by implementing KM tools and techniques, monitoring their effects, and adapting your approaches and activities to respond to changing needs and realities
  • Step 5: Evaluate and Evolve to explain how well you achieved your KM objectives, identify factors that contributed to or hindered your intervention’s success and its impact on program outcomes, and use these findings to influence future programming
